Why each option

In Data ONTAP Cluster-Mode, a LUN clone locks its backing Snapshot copy so that the Snapshot cannot be deleted while the clone is present.

ALUN CloneCorrect

When a LUN clone is created, ONTAP anchors it to a specific Snapshot copy and places a lock on that Snapshot, preventing manual or automatic deletion for the lifetime of the clone. This lock ensures the shared block data the clone references remains intact, preserving the clone's ability to function as a space-efficient, writable copy of the original LUN.

BSnapshot Clone

'Snapshot Clone' is not a recognized clone technology in Data ONTAP Cluster-Mode; Snapshots are point-in-time read-only copies, not a source object for a clone operation of this type.

CVolume Clone

FlexClone volumes reference a parent Snapshot but the explicit Snapshot locking behavior described in this exam objective is specifically associated with LUN clone operations, not volume-level FlexClones.

DAggr Clone

Aggregate-level cloning ('Aggr Clone') does not exist as a supported technology in Data ONTAP Cluster-Mode.
